Top 5 Anime Games Performance in Bolivia Q4 2024

In the fourth quarter of 2024, anime games captured the attention of Bolivian audiences across a unified platform, reflecting notable trends in downloads and revenue. Here’s an overview of the top-performing titles based on Sensor Tower data.

DRAGON BALL LEGENDS saw a fluctuating pattern in weekly downloads, starting at approximately 3.9K and peaking at 6.8K mid-October. The game's revenue, however, showed a more dynamic increase, culminating in a peak of $685 in the last week of December.

Jujutsu Kaisen Phantom Parade showed a strong initial performance with 7.3K downloads in its first week. This number gradually decreased, dropping to around 320 by the end of the year. Revenue mirrored this trend, starting at $41 and peaking at $171 in the second week of November before tapering off.

Tokyo Ghoul · Break the Chains experienced an impressive launch week with 7.8K downloads, but this quickly declined to 163 by the end of December. Revenue remained relatively stable, peaking at $592 in early November.

DRAGON BALL Z DOKKAN BATTLE maintained a steady download rate, starting at 567 and increasing to 948 by the end of December. Revenue saw minimal fluctuations, with a notable increase to $46 in the final week.

CAPTAIN TSUBASA: ACE had a slow start with downloads, gradually rising from 319 to a peak of 1.2K in early December. Revenue remained consistently low, peaking at $5 in late December.
